Taal Lake lies within a 25–30 km (16–19 mi) caldera formed by explosive eruptions between 140,000 and 5,380 BP. [4] Each of these eruptions created extensive ignimbrite deposits reaching as far away as present-day Manila. [11] Taal Volcano and Lake are entirely located in the province of Batangas.
